SCI LES ROSIERS : revenue, balance sheet and financial ratios

SCI LES ROSIERS is a French company founded 37 years ago, specialized in the sector Location de terrains et d'autres biens immobiliers. Based in PARIS (75004), this company of category PME shows in 2024 a revenue of 1.1 M€. Revenue and income statement

In 2024, SCI LES ROSIERS achieves revenue of 1.1 M€. Revenue is growing positively over 9 years (CAGR: +4.6%). Significant drop of -15% vs 2023. After deducting consumption (0 €), gross margin stands at 1.1 M€, i.e. a rate of 100%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 628 k€, representing 56.6% of revenue. This high EBITDA margin provides strong self-financing capacity and resilience to uncertainties.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 404 k€, i.e. 36.4%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ios

The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 108%. Debt level is high: negotiating margin with banks is reduced.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 47%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 17.9 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. Beyond 7 years, banks generally consider credit risk as high. Cash flow represents 47.1%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ment. This high level provides strong self-financing capacity.

Liquidity ratios

The liquidity ratio (= Current assets / Current liabilities) stands at 5034.18. Concretely, the company has €2 of liquid assets for every €1 of short-term debt: no cash risk within 12 months. The interest coverage ratio (= EBIT / Interest expenses) is 26.8x. Operating income very largely covers interest expenses: high safety margin.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ms

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 15 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 35 days. Favorable situation: supplier credit is longer than customer credit by 20 days. Overall, WCR represents 1146 days of revenue, i.e. 3.5 M€ to permanently finance. Notable WCR improvement over the period (-73%), freeing up cash.

Valuation estimate

Based on 169 transactions of similar company sales in 2024, the value of SCI LES ROSIERS is estimated at 2 578 299 € (range 733 818€ - 4 639 608€). With an EBITDA of 628 268€, the sector multiple of 5.6x is applied. The price/revenue ratio is 0.81x (in line with sector norms). This multiples method compares the actual sale price of similar companies to their financial indicators (Revenue, EBITDA, Net Income). It provides a market-based indicative estimate.

How is this estimate calculated?

This estimate is based on the analysis of 169 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.

  • E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
  •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
  •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.

This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
